Core Keeper’s Lunar Update Is Coming January 31st, 2024!

You might have noticed a little bit of a buzz from our Chinese-speaking community over the weekend. That’s because Core Keeper appeared in the BiliBili Annual Games Fest on Friday, showing off some of our Lunar Update content alongside a small teaser for 1.0!

We’re now pleased to announce that Explorers can jump into our Lunar Update on January 31st to enjoy some spectacular seasonal content themed around the Lunar New Year!

[h2]Seasonal Content & Permanent Features![/h2]

We hope you’ll have fun celebrating the Year of the Dragon with new decorative items, including Lanterns and Guardian Lions, and wearables such as the Dragon Mask helm!

We’ve also got some permanent content updates, bug fixes, and quality-of-life improvements coming with this update. Keep an eye out for rotatable planter boxes (we know you’ve been asking for this one!) and some improvements to chests. We’ve also updated the way wall and ground tiles work within player inventories, combining them into single items that become either wall or ground tiles depending on where they are placed. It might look like magic, but it’s just simple coding!

We’ve been thinking about making this change to wall and ground tiles for a while now to help players save on inventory space and as a quality-of-life improvement that’s sure to streamline building and customisation! We’ll be sharing the full patch notes on launch day for those interested.
